Due to the supervision error of the construction party, inferior concrete was purchased, resulting in the overall low concrete strength of the project

.

18 buildings in block 85 of Qingdao Guoke health technology town were destroyed and rebuilt at 6:15 am on April 14

.

In December last year, it was widely spread that three residential buildings under construction in Qingdao Guoke health town would be demolished due to quality problems

.

A member of the public disclosed to reporters that a building under construction in Qingdao needed to be rebuilt due to concrete problems

.

According to the video, on December 6, a communication meeting was held for the owners of plot 85 of Guoke health technology town in Chengyang District of Qingdao due to the delay in delivery, with nearly 1000 owners participating in the meeting

.

The reason for the delay in delivery is that the building has been exposed to plot 85, the concrete strength of three buildings does not meet the design requirements, and the three buildings will be reworked and rebuilt

.

Developers called a meeting of buyers on November 29

.

According to the video information provided by the owner at the communication meeting, the overall concrete strength of buildings 9, 13 and 17 in plot 85 of Qingdao Guoke health technology town is low, and the local components of other buildings do not meet the design requirements of concrete strength

.

According to the previous Shandong TV Qilu channel report, the test report issued by Shandong construction quality inspection and Testing Center shows that the proportion of test batches whose estimated concrete strength of the main structure of the three reconstructed buildings reaches 85% of the design strength is 25%, 11.1% and 15% respectively, and the rest of the buildings are only 47% to 80%

.

In this regard, the Beijing News invited experts to interpret that concrete is a raw material, there are quality problems, which may harm the building components

.

Video screenshot at the communication meeting between Guoke project and the owner, the general contractor of construction admitted that “the procurement supervision is not in place”

Take a look at the following cases of substandard concrete in residential buildings! Yiwu, Zhejiang: “Xijiang Yayuan” in December 2019, CCTV finance exposed that there were serious quality problems in the building under construction “Xijiang Yayuan” in Yiwu, Zhejiang

.

This property is known as the local high-end property

.

There are some problems in different floors of many houses, such as “the concrete will fall down when the beams and columns are pulled lightly”, “the ceiling, walls, balconies, bay windows and so on have different degrees of cracking”

.

According to the plan, the total construction area of the project is 134574.20 square meters above ground and 111960.72 square meters underground

.

Some owners said that “who dares to live in the house he bought with more than 10 million yuan?”

.

It is understood that before the owners and developers jointly selected five testing units to test 40 buildings that have been capped

.

However, in the test report of every household, there is the same sentence – “it does not meet the design requirements, it does not meet the use requirements”

.

On December 28, the developer of the real estate responded that the company agreed to check out the owner who had quality problems and did not accept the rectification plan

.

Changsha, Hunan: “problem concrete” in the second half of 2019, some property owners and media reported that the concrete of Hunan tuoyu Concrete Co., Ltd

.

had quality problems

.

After that, Changsha Municipal Bureau of housing and urban rural development issued a circular

.

After verification, it was found that there were 59 projects using problematic concrete in the same period in the city, and a total of 3 projects had problems

.

The strength of some concrete members above the 12th floor of C10 building in the third bid of Xincheng international Huadu phase 5 project did not meet the design requirements

.

In October, the participating units were required to rework and reconstruct the 12th-27th floors of C10 building

.

The strength of some concrete members on floors 21-25 of building 13 in lot 2 of phase 2 of land 1.1 of new Hualian dream city project does not meet the design requirements

.

It is planned to officially enter the site for demolition on December 10, with a construction period of about 60 days

.

The concrete compressive strength of the four roof beams in the basement of the complex building of Baowan international e-commerce logistics port project in Wangcheng district is one grade lower than the design requirements

.

After the original design unit’s review, the members meet the requirements of bearing capacity and normal use

.

At present, the concrete supplier Hunan tuoyu Concrete Co., Ltd

.

has been completely shut down

.

The public security organ of Wangcheng District of Changsha City has put the case on file for investigation and taken compulsory measures against the legal representative of the enterprise

.

Bengbu, Anhui: the intensity is not up to the standard

.

In November 2019, a residential building in Huaishang District, Bengbu, Anhui was reported by the local bureau of housing and urban rural development

.

Because the concrete construction of the shear wall on the second floor was not carried out according to the engineering design drawings, and failed to reach the design strength level after testing, the construction party was fined more than 330000 yuan

.

At the same time, the project manager of the project was fined 16588 yuan

.

According to the official decision, “after testing, it only reaches C40 strength level, but does not meet the design strength level C50 requirements.”

.

Jinan, Shandong Province: Lily Garden Project in December 2018, there are four high-rise residential buildings in the Lily Garden project located in Zhangqiu District, Jinan City, which have been mostly sold

.

Due to the substandard concrete strength, they are being demolished by the developer

.

Zhangqiu district housing and Construction Commission and construction quality supervision station of the relevant responsible person said, this is the developer took the initiative to demolish four residential buildings, “after demolition will be rebuilt.”

.

According to the circular, Zhangqiu District Commission of housing and urban rural development has punished the construction unit, agent construction management unit, supervision unit, construction unit and relevant ready mixed concrete production unit and person in charge to varying degrees

.

Among them, the construction unit and the person in charge of the project were criticized in the whole region; Instruct the construction unit to make a written review and publicize it in the whole district

According to the code for acceptance of construction quality of concrete structures (GB 50204-2015), the acceptance of construction quality of concrete structure subdivisions should be qualified not only in appearance quality, but also in structural entity inspection

.

  The structural entity inspection is mainly carried out for the representative parts related to the safety of concrete structure, including three major contents: ① concrete strength, ② thickness of reinforcement cover, and ③ structural position and size deviation

.

I

.

concrete strength inspection   Specimens cured under the same conditions (2)   The concrete strength of structural entity with rebound core method should be tested according to different strength grades, and the test method should be the same condition curing specimen method; When the strength of specimens cured under the same conditions is not obtained or the strength of specimens cured under the same conditions does not meet the requirements, the rebound coring method can be used for inspection

.

The equivalent curing age of concrete strength inspection can be taken as the corresponding age when the daily average temperature reaches 600 ℃ · d day by day, and should not be less than 14 days

.

The age of 0 ℃ and below is not included

.

In winter construction, the temperature for calculating the equivalent curing age can be taken as the actual curing temperature of structural components

.

According to the actual curing conditions of structural components, the strength of specimens cured under the same condition is equal to that of specimens cured under the standard curing condition at the age of 28 days, which can be determined jointly by the supervisor, construction and other parties.
